| binary compound | a compound composed of two different elements |
| empirical formula | the symbols for the elements combined in a compound with subscripts showing the smallest whole-number mole ratio of the different atoms in the compound |
| formula mass | the sum of the average atomic masses of all the atoms represented in the formula of any molecule, formula unit, or ion |
| monatomic ion | an ion formed from a single atom |
| nomenclature | a naming system |
| oxidation number | a number assigned to an atom in a molecular compound or molecular ion that indicates the general distribution of electrons among the bonded atoms |
| oxidation state | a number assigned to an atom in a molecular compound or ion that indicates the general distribution of electrons among the bonded atoms |
| oxyanion | a polyatomic ion that contains oxygen |
| percentage composition | the percentage by mass of each element in a compound |
| salt | an ionic compound composed of a cation and the anion from an acid |
